About the Maker
Kiran Social Enterprises is a multi-media jewellery studio and artisan training centre for women living in a marginalised community in Kolkata, India. Kiran jewellery is based on copper and the iconic Indian sari. We love the use of reclaimed saris in the Kiran products. It is aesthetically and symbolically beautiful to see this icon of feminine India celebrated, loved and affirmed by women of other cultures around the world. Accented with glass and wooden beads, and influenced strongly by modern bohemian styles, the collection is both strong and feminine. Kiran provides ladies with fair wages, new opportunities and training to become artisans of skills such as jewellery making and hand weaving. The studio space is not just a place of work but a place of hope, joy and community for the ladies who come.
